Taking place in the fictional town of Hawkins, Indiana in The '80s, the series tells the story of the disappearance of Will Byers (Noah Schnapp), the investigation into said disappearance and an attempted rescue mission by his friends, and the supernatural events surrounding the town itself. He plays Harold Crick, an IRS auditor whose life is as austere as a blank 1040 form, until one day he realizes that someone is narrating his life as if he were a character in a novel...and that the book won't end well for Harold.
